Description
Windows Automation Engineer- The Windows Automation Engineer is responsible for automating the end‑to‑end software update lifecycle for Windows operating systems and Windows‑based applications. This role focuses on patching, certification, automated testing, and controlled deployments across development, test, and production environments, ensuring stability, security, and compliance in large‑scale enterprise platforms.
Linux automation engineer- The Linux Automation Engineer is respon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ining automated solutions that manage the end to end software update lifecycle across Linux platforms. This includes software packaging, certification, testing, controlled rollout, and deployment in development, test, and production environments, with strong emphasis on stability, compliance, and risk reduction.
